Renault working on Maruti Alto 800, Hyundai Eon rival

Renault-Nissan alliance is currently working on a new 800cc 3-cylinder petrol engine, which will power their upcoming small cars. This engine is being developed by Renault-Nissan Technical Centre in Chennai. Platform that is expected to used for small cars will be the CMF-A, which too has been jointly developed by Renault-Nissan.
While Nissan's low cost car brand Datsun already has a small car in the form of Go hatchback, Renault is eyeing at an even smaller car for the Indian market to rival Alto 800 and Hyundai Eon. Later on Nissan too might launch a small car using the same engine, components and platform and position it below Datsun Go. That is the reason why Nissan positioned the Datsun Go against the likes of Hyundai i10 and WagonR, and not Alt0 800 and Eon.
Though both the small cars will share most parts and components, we expect huge design changes, as the alliance is no more interested in badge-engineering products. If reports are to be believed, Renault's small car might take its design inspiration from the Datsun Redi-Go, which was unveiled recently at the 2014 Indian Auto Expo.
The A-Entry will be the company's global product, which will first enter the Indian market by 2015, followed by other emerging markets like Brazil and South Africa. Other product that Renault is planning to bring to India is the Lodgy MPV to rival Ertiga and Enjoy.
